Cut off weed seeds in the field to reduce them

Mechanical weed control is experiencing a revival throughout Europe as the use of chemicals is on the decline. Also, amid a growing weed pressure due to herbicide resistance, many conventional farmers are looking for new and innovative mechanical weeders.

In response to these needs, Zürn Harvesting and the French inventor Romain Bouillé introduced the Top Cut Collect weed harvester at Agritechnica 2019. This machine cuts the seed heads of tall growing weed plants above the canopy of the standing crop and then collects the weed seeds in a hopper.

Since then, Zürn Harvesting has deployed a multitude of machines to the fields. Benefitting from this extensive experience, the engineers at Zürn continued refining the machine by implementing wishes from farmers and contractors for optimising the product.

Novel operation system boosts operator comfort


The 2024 season will see a brand-new operating system that consists of a touchscreen display unit and a multifunction lever. “This is our response to multiple requests from our customers who asked for automated procedures”, explains Samuel Sieglin, Head of Sales at Zürn Harvesting. “The new and intuitive user concept eliminates operator errors for added reliability and reduced operator stress.”
Folding the machine from transport into work position is easy and simple by tapping the graphic user interface of the 10-inch touchscreen display. The cutting height is set by flicking a switch on the ergonomically designed multifunction lever, which automatically adjusts the gauge wheels on the booms by pressure control. Headland turns, too, are managed by pressing a button, which lifts and lowers the booms to the respective default position. Operators can also customise individual user profiles. The hardware is of course designed for accommodating also future software upgrades and levels.
Thanks to this straightforward and intuitive operating system, any driver immediately feels at home with the system, which was a requirement from our contractor customers. The intuitive operation allows the drivers to concentrate on the work at hand and achieve optimum results.

Suits multiple crops

The TOP CUT COLLECT can now be used for everything from weed control in cereals, cupping cuts in soybeans, sugar beet, etc. to special applications such as herb production.
The trailed machine is available with working widths of 9 and 12 meters.
